Today, after two days following a theory (quite crazy) I have come to the conclusion that I am right. A few moments ago before leaving the server I bought 14 Gorges that prove this crazy idea...
For several days I'm just running Gorges. Its price varies from 4 to 5 chaos each. I always used to look for the Pack Size (we know that this gives us 10% to 16% Extra in Blue Maps). The point is that I had this crazy idea and I no longer seek the Pack Size. Why spend time and resources? The modifiers that give me the pack size only slow me down a bit and the maps drop no longer interests me cause I buy the maps allways... So for 2 days I only maybe spent an average of 2 Alteration by map, running almost anything that comes out. I pick all the drop (yellow items and currency) and 1 or 2 times per day (depending on how many hours I play) I make the conversion to chaos (trade) and then I use the same chaos to buy more Gorges. I have not spent anything extra, maps are fully self-sustaining for me.

That's what gets the philosophy of GGG when it shits on the players. I ran many different maps and I was not used to trade, my pace was slow. Now, the low of experience has made me trade and devise ways to make all self-sustaining, my rhythm is now more or less three times before and I'm not losing currency. I will reach level 100 before I had thought.
